| Near-Record Heat Headed for Nashville Unseasonably warm weather is set to push Nashville temperatures into the 70s this week, running 15 to 20 degrees above average. Forecasters say Thursday will be the warmest day with a projected high of 75 degrees, a figure that still runs shy of the Feb. 23 record of 85 set in 2023. Meteorologists note wide swings are common in February, though the springlike stretch will be among the warmest of the year so far. Roddie Edmonds of South Knoxville will be awarded the Medal of Honor posthumously for defying Nazi captors during World War II, President Trump told his family in a recent call. Captured during the Battle of the Bulge in December 1944, Edmonds refused an order to identify Jewish American soldiers at a German POW camp, telling a commander, "We are all Jews here." Edmonds, who died in 1985, never spoke publicly about the act of heroism credited with saving nearly 200 lives. His recognition follows years of advocacy by his family and earlier honors from Israel for his actions during the Holocaust. | Sevier Runner Conquers 7 Continents Sevier County's Dawn Doucette completed the World Marathon Challenge, running seven marathons on seven continents in seven consecutive days and placing third among women. The grueling event began in Antarctica and included stops in South Africa, Australia, the United Arab Emirates, Spain, Brazil, and Miami, covering 183 miles. Doucette logged more than 29 hours of running, with even more time spent on planes between races. The longtime distance runner, who has completed more than 80 marathons, says she's already eyeing her next challenge: a trek to Everest Base Camp. | |
